Claus Peter Heußel is a scholar working on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ine,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ics and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ging. According to data from OpenAlex, Claus Peter Heußel has authored 25 papers receiving a total of 557 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 13 papers in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ine, 8 papers in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ics and 8 papers in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ging. Recurrent topics in Claus Peter Heußel's work include Atomic and Subatomic Physics Research (8 papers), Lung Cancer Diagnosis and Treatment (8 papers) and Radiomics and Machine Learning in Medical Imaging (4 papers). Claus Peter Heußel is often cited by papers focused on Atomic and Subatomic Physics Research (8 papers), Lung Cancer Diagnosis and Treatment (8 papers) and Radiomics and Machine Learning in Medical Imaging (4 papers). Claus Peter Heußel collaborates with scholars based in Germany, United Kingdom and France. Claus Peter Heußel's co-authors include Hans‐Ulrich Kauczor, Arved Bischoff, Tim Frederik Weber, Matthias A. Fink, Sebastian Ley, Hermann Einsele, Wolfgang Schreiber, M. Thelen, Brian J. Hafner and Philipp Mildenberger and has published in prestigious journals such as Clinical Infectious Diseases, Radiology and European Radiology.
